Sculpteo has recently launched a contest targeted at students to create objects to redecorate their dorm room / studio. You and your team need to design a useful and/or decorative object for your student room. The object needs to be small (10x10x10cm), fun and fit in easily in the context of a student bedroom. It could be an object for the bedside table, desk, anything, you just need to create a 3D printable file to turn into reality.
The first prize is a trip to the 3D Print Show in New York. Each member of the winning team will win the trip to New York to exhibit their creation at Sculpteo's stand at the 3D Printshow between the 13th and 15th February 2014. The second and the third place team will have their creation printed in 3D by Sculpteo (Maximum €100-per-object-and-per-team value).
This document must be submitted before February 2nd 2014. The accepted formats are .STL or .OBJ. To get tips and guidelines on creating 3D printable files, check out the contest on Studyka platform.
